Transaction fda5e980561b206ea8e0c463e09b754b863a6ae650a65c83677e0e60db14da52
1 Input
1 Output
-
fda5e980561b206ea8e0c463e09b754b863a6ae650a65c83677e0e60db14da52:0
- value
- 404323
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b1e408d2094124afce0377af89965ab02b40ece7 OP_EQUAL
- address
- 3HuchcJNpVj1jMG2mrMezcEiekRnnEwGgM